Why Volunteer With the Beehive Wool Shop Foundation?

Volunteering with the Foundation is about more than helping out—it’s about being part of a caring, creative community. Our programs use knitting, crochet, and fibre arts as tools for connection, mental well-being, and inclusion, with a focus on serving people who face barriers to participation, including:

  • 2SLGBTQIA+ folks
  • Low-income community members
  • Newcomers
  • People with disabilities
  • Seniors and youth
  • Women and gender-diverse people
  • People in rural or remote communities

As a volunteer, you’ll help us create welcoming, low-pressure spaces where people can learn, share skills, and feel a sense of belonging.

How You Might Get Involved

We’re building our volunteer community thoughtfully and sustainably. Opportunities may include:

  • Helping prepare and organize our new space
  • Supporting free or low-cost community programs and events
  • Assisting with workshops, social stitching circles, or outreach activities
  • Sorting materials, assembling kits, or helping with displays
  • Sharing skills, ideas, or lived experience that strengthen our programs

No prior fibre arts experience is required—just curiosity, kindness, and a willingness to be part of a collaborative, inclusive environment.

What to Expect

We know everyone’s capacity is different. Volunteering with us can be occasional or ongoing, behind-the-scenes or people-facing. We’ll do our best to match opportunities with what lights you up and what fits your availability.
